通过本章的学习,让读者掌握了Visual FoxPro中菜单的设计,包括菜单的设计原则与步骤、菜单设计器介绍、创建快速菜单、创建快捷菜单、创建子菜单、为菜单指定任务等操作,还介绍了在Visual FoxPro中定制工具栏的方法,如修改、创建和删除工具栏等。
另外,读者还应该掌握使用Visual FoxPro中的类来创建自定义工具栏。
1.填空题
(1)菜单栏是用于放置菜单 。
(2)菜单的任务可以是 、 、 。
(3)在运行用户自创建的菜单后,若要恢复Visual FoxPro的默认系统菜单,应执行 命令。
(4)使用菜单设计器设计菜单时,当某个菜单项对应的任务需要用多条命令来完成时,应利用 选项来添加多条命令。在“菜单设计器”窗口中,若要为某个菜单项定义快捷键,可打开 对话框来设置。
(5)要在菜单产生前执行一段代码,应在“常规选项”对话框中勾选 复选框。
2.选择题
(1)在“菜单设计器”窗口中没有包括的命令按钮是 。
A.插入 B.删除 C.预览 D.修改
(2)设计菜单要完成的最终操作是 。
A.创建主菜单及子菜单 B.指定各菜单任务
C.浏览菜单 D.生成菜单程序
(3)要运行一个菜单,可以采用的方法是 。
A.在命令窗口中执行DO命令
B.单击“常用”工具栏的“运行”按钮
C.执行菜单“菜单”→“运行”命令
D.以上都对
(4)将一个设计完成并预览成功的菜单存盘后却无法执行,其原因是 。
A.没有以命令方式执行 B.没有生成菜单程序
C.没有放入项目管理器中 D.没有存入规定的文件目录
(5)为一个表单建立了快捷菜单,若要打开这个菜单,则应当用 。
A.热键 B.快捷键 C.事件 D.菜单